DETAILED DESCRIPTION OF THE INVENTION [Field of Industrial Application] The present invention relates to an air shower attached to a clean room or the like, and particularly to an air shower suitable for simultaneous use by a large number of workers.

In conventional air shower rooms, when a worker enters the shirt room, the door to the shower room is closed, clean air is blown out for about 30 seconds to 1 minute, and then the worker exits the shirt room through another door. It was structured so that it would come out.

The above-mentioned conventional technology does not take into account the situation where a large number of workers are concentrated in the air shower room at the same time, and there is a problem in that large congestion occurs, for example, when workers come to and leave work.

The purpose of the present invention is to allow a large number of workers to use the air shower room at the same time, thereby alleviating this congestion.

The above purpose is to make the air shower room a cylindrical structure, make the floor of the air shower room circular, and install many partition plates on this floor.
This is achieved by rotating the floor and partition plates.

The floor of the air shower room and radial partition plates form a large number of individual rooms, allowing many workers to enter the air shower room at the same time.Furthermore, by rotating these rooms, workers can continuously access the air shower room. It becomes possible to use.

DESCRIPTION OF THE PREFERRED EMBODIMENTS An embodiment of the present invention in which the present invention is applied to an air shower room of a clean room will be described below with reference to FIGS. 1 to 3. FIG. 1 is a longitudinal sectional view of the clean room, and side A in the figure is the outside of the clean room, and side B is the inside of the clean room. The shaft 1 is held by the celestial sphere 2 via a bearing 5, and is rotatable by receiving the driving force of a motor 6 via a gear 7. Also.

A grating 8 and a partition plate 14 are attached to the shaft 1, and these constitute a plurality of private chambers that rotate together with the inner wall of the pressurizing chamber 12. On the other hand, a large number of blow-off holes 13 are provided on the inner wall of the pressurizing chamber 12, from which clean air whose pressure has been increased by the compressor 9 and from which dust has been removed by the filter 10 is jetted out. The air ejected from the ejection hole 13 passes through the grating 8 together with the dust in the private room and passes through the floor 3i? IT-hi WQ IVI exhaust duct 1
6 and guided to a compressor 9. With the above configuration, a plurality of rotating air shower chambers are constructed. FIG. 2 is a sectional view taken along the line X--X in FIG. 1.

The worker enters the private room from VXC between the shielding plate 15 and the pressurizing chamber 12, gradually rotates along with the partition plate 14 in the direction of arrow 119, and reaches the position VXD between 1 and the opposite side. When you reach that point, go out into the clean room. During this time, dust is removed from the worker by clean air blown out from the blowout hole 13. After one worker enters the air shower room, the next worker can enter the air shower room at any time immediately after the next individual room arrives at the gap C, making it possible for a large number of workers to use the room continuously. It becomes possible. Furthermore, when a worker leaves the clean room, he or she only has to enter the Java room through the gap and exit out of the Java room through the gap C. FIG. 3 is a Y-YIvA sectional view of FIG. 1, and between the gap and the gap C (
The upper, lower and cylindrical surfaces of the lower arc portion) are covered by a shielding plate 15 attached to the pressurizing chamber 12, thereby preventing contaminated air from outside the clean room from entering the clean room.
